Nintendo Switch Lite Revealed
Nintendo recently revealed the Nintendo Switch Lite, a smaller and cheaper version of the Nintendo Switch. The Switch Lite features a 720p screen but, the screen is a bit smaller than the Nintendo Switch’s screen. The second biggest change is the fact that the Switch Lite doesn’t feature detachable Joy-Cons and the third biggest change is the fact that the Switch Lite is portable only. This means that you can’t connect it to your TV. The Switch Lite will arrive on 9/20 and it’ll launch with an MSRP of $199.
